MUNICIPALITY OF CLYDE. THE ASSESSMENT for the Year 1874-5 having been allowed by the Council, the same is deposited, and may be daily inspected at my Office by any person interested therein, np to the sth of December next, between the hours of 11 a.m., and 2p m, on payment of One Shilling. All Notices of Appeal, in the Form ot Schedule B of the “Otago Municipal Corporations’ Ordinance, 1865,” must be lodged with me, at my Office, on or before Noon of the said soh December, GEORGE CLARK, Town Clerk.
